Billionaire hedge-fund manager Bill Ackman made $2.6 billion off a controversial bet that the coronavirus would crash the stock market last month. Ackman was accused of making inflammatory remarks during an appearance on CNBC with the intention of moving the markets to increase his profits but denied it in a press release. Ackman, worth $1.6 billion, has a history of making controversial bets.
